Oak Tree Pruning in Reno, NV
Oak tree pruning services involve carefully trimming and shaping oak trees to promote healthy growth, improve appearance, and ensure safety around the property. This work can include removing dead or diseased branches, thinning out dense foliage, and reducing the size of the tree to prevent potential hazards such as falling limbs or interference with structures. Property owners often request oak pruning to maintain the tree’s health, enhance curb appeal, or address specific concerns like overgrown branches that block views or pathways.
Before requesting oak tree pruning, homeowners should consider the overall health and structure of the tree, as well as any specific goals for the project. It’s helpful to understand the best timing for pruning, typically during dormancy or after flowering, and to identify any particular areas of concern. Clarifying the desired outcome, whether aesthetic shaping or safety clearance, can help ensure the pruning meets expectations and supports the long-term vitality of the oak tree.

Common Oak Tree Pruning Jobs
Oak Tree Pruning Services - Proper pruning enhances tree health and maintains aesthetic appeal.
Structural Pruning - Removes dead or damaged branches to prevent potential hazards.
Crown Thinning - Reduces weight and improves airflow within the tree canopy.
Formative Pruning - Shapes young oak trees for strong growth and balanced structure.
Storm Damage Pruning - Clears broken or fallen branches after severe weather events.
Maintenance Pruning - Regular trimming to promote healthy growth and long-term vitality.
Oak Tree Pruning Questions
What is the purpose of oak tree pruning? Pruning helps maintain tree health, remove dead or damaged branches, and shape the tree for better growth.
When is the best time to prune an oak tree? The ideal time is during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
Can oak trees be pruned for safety? Yes, pruning can reduce the risk of falling branches and improve overall safety around the property.
What types of pruning are common for oak trees? Crown thinning, crown raising, and deadwood removal are typical methods used to enhance tree structure and health.
